*A WORD OF CAUTION ABOUT EUPHORBIA PLANTS
Euphorbias are filled with a milky latex that can cause extreme irritation to the skin and eyes. Great care should be taken to keep them out of the reach of children and pets that play with plants. As well, you should take care to keep the plant at arm’s length when repotting or relocating a Euphorbia.
You may recall the childhood admonition of your mother not to play with the leaves of poinsettia, also a Euphorbia.
You would do well to wear the masks and gloves that are now part of our lives if you are trimming your pencil cactus, and protect your eyes.
